The Lid Switch is an OEM part for GE washing machines. This part prevents the washer from operating when the lid is open. When the lid is closed, the switch activates, allowing the washing machine to proceed with the wash cycle.

Causes of a bad lid switch can include wear and tear from frequent use, damage due to accidental impacts, or electrical failures such as short circuits or corrosion.

Symptoms of a bad lid switch include:

  • The washer not starting or stopping mid-cycle
  • The machine not draining or spinning
  • Error codes related to the lid being detected as open
  • The lid not locking or unlocking properly

This OEM GE part is also compatible with Hotpoint, RCA, and some Kenmore models.
